20810307 - Logistica delle infrastrutture e del trasporto aereo

Students will acquire methodological and operational knowledge in the field of Operations Research necessary for the representation and solution of decision-making problems in airport management. After the course, the student will be able to analyse, formalize and resolve typical problems relating to the planning and operations of airport management and logistic services.

Programme


Introduction to Operations Research

Formulation of typical optimization problems:
Allocating resources
Inventory management
Assignment
Task planning
Other formulations

Solving Linear Programming problems:
Linear programming geometry

Difference between linear, integer and mixed optimization problems
